Excellent Symbian tools - Y-Browser and Y-Tasks

Posted in S60, symbian on Jul 10, 2007

We have been using a new Symbian development tool, Y-Tasks lately a lot and we have been very happy to have it available!

Y-Tasks published some days ago with updated Y-Browser. Both made by SymbianYucca.

With Y-Browser you can access into phone’s filesystem, even hidden folder and files, which built-in Nokia File Manager cannot.

Y-Task provides tools for example tracking down exceptions caused by memory leaks, jamming threads or just by simple crashes (Daily life of Symbian developer..)
